CTD from June Win XP OS update?

Not willing to keep experimenting to see if this is right or not, but the only thing changed was I installed the June OS security updates yesterday. A few hours later I started FSX, got the initial splash screen but after several seconds, it just quit back to the desktop. Then I tried FS9, it loaded, but if I clicked on the menu bar it would lock up, and then I got the "send info to MS" box and then it would reload.I did a system restore back to prior to the update. FSX still wouldn't start, but FS9 did run OK. I played around with FSX and it still didn't start. I then did a back up restore that included the FSX main folder hierarchy, the %appdata% FSX data, and the My documents FSX data, and after that FSX is now working again. This is without SP1 installed (not enough free disk space on my C drive to unpack the files).scott s..
